About the Opportunity

Herdt Consulting, Inc. is seeking a highly skilled Financial Management Specialist to support an SAP sustainment phase in the Washington, DC Naval Yard area. This is a hybrid role with 60% on-site, 40% remote, and no non-local travel requirements.

Responsibilities
  • Collaborate with government and contractor personnel to meet client needs.
  • Represent the manager at technical meetings, provide detailed notes, and make recommendations.
  • Coordinate with multiple personnel, balancing data collection with a professional demeanor.
  • Provide senior financial management support and financial analytics expertise.
  • Assist clients with collecting data from various sources, assessing responses, and developing a coordinated product.
  • Manage work completion within specified timeframes.
  • Prepare milestone status reports and presentations for clients.
Requirements and Qualifications
  • Minimum of a bachelor's degree in financial management or auditing.
  • Minimum of ten years of senior financial management experience with the Navy.
  • Secret Security Clearance.
  • DAWIA Level 3 certification in Business Financial Management or equivalent.
  • Thorough knowledge of applicable financial policies.
  • Demonstrated knowledge of DoD PPBE.
  • Experience with multiple appropriations.
